Chicago, Jussie Smollett settle civil lawsuit

  • Jussie Smollett, a former Empire actor, and the City of Chicago reached a settlement in their civil lawsuit related to a 2019 hate crime claim.
  • The lawsuit followed Smollett's report that two men attacked him in downtown Chicago in January 2019, but police concluded he staged the assault.
  • After multiple legal proceedings, including a 2021 conviction on disorderly conduct charges, the Illinois Supreme Court overturned Smollett's conviction in November 2024 on double jeopardy grounds.
  • The City sued Smollett seeking over $130,000 for investigation costs and the parties confirmed the settlement in federal court without disclosing terms.
  • This settlement closes a six-year dispute, reflects unresolved public debate over the case, and allows the City and Smollett to move forward without further litigation.
